What is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c.'s repayments of debt and lease obligation?
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c. (KNX) reported repayments of debt and lease obligation of $56.94M in Q1 2026.
How has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c.'s repayments of debt and lease obligation changed year-over-year?
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c.'s repayments of debt and lease obligation decreased by 20.4% year-over-year, from $71.52M to $56.94M.
What is the long-term trend for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c.'s repayments of debt and lease obligation?
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), Knight-Swift Transportation Holdings Inc.'s repayments of debt and lease obligation has grown at a 41.0%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$409.89M to $1.62B.
What does repayments of debt and lease obligation mean?
Cash used to pay down the principal on loans and finance leases.
How do you interpret repayments of debt and lease obligation?
Higher repayments indicate active debt reduction and improved financial stability.
